      Good ?uestion,
      I have had the pleasure of riding all three, rigid, hardtail and fullsuspension. My current bike is f/s but that was only after both my h/t and rigid where stolen last year. When I moved out to CO and I really started riding hard, it was on a h/t, my commuter bike was my rigid Gary Fisher Advance.
      Once my h/t was stolen I converted my Gary Fisher back to a true MTB with knobbies changed the canti’s to v-barke and swapped out the saddle. A little while later I converted my rigid GF to a hardtail swapping out the fork, bars and front brake…
      I must say that riding a rigid on technical stuff was different but I feel that it helped my skills improve even more and climbing became a whole lot easier on the rigid(by the way it was a steel frame). Riding the h/t was fun because of the front suspension but it wasn’t lockable so it sucked on the climbs but I was able to take bigger drops cus of the fork. Now that Im on a f/s I feel like Im in heaven but i often miss the feel of the fully rigid. Here are a few pics of what I have and had…
